`COUNT()` 是 MySQL 中的一个聚合函数,用于计算表中行的数量。它可以根据特定的条件来计算行数,也可以计算所有行的数量。以下是 `COUNT()` 的一些基本用法和概念: ### 基础概...
COUNT函数可以用于单个列或多个列,并且可以与其他函数结合使用。 二、基本语法 COUNT(*):返回表中所有行的数目。 COUNT(column_name):返回指定列中非NULL值的数目。 三、使用示例 1.统计表中所有行的数目: SELECT COUNT(*) FROM table_name; 2.统计指定列中非NULL值的数目: SELECT COUNT(column_name) FROM ...
一、MySQL count函数的用法 MySQL count函数用于统计查询中的行数。可以返回记录集中的记录条数或某列的值的数目。 1.统计表中记录的总数 MySQL count函数可以统计表中记录的总数。下面的语句可以统计表tbl_name中记录的总数: SELECT COUNT(*) FROM tbl_name; 2.统计非空值的数据 MySQL count函数也可以用来统计...
五、总结 在MySQL中,count函数是一种非常常见的函数,用于统计表中满足某个条件的行数。它可以被用于各种场景中,例如查询某个表中有多少条记录、查询某个字段中有多少个不同的值等等。在使用count函数时,应该注意是否需要去重,并且在处理大量数据时应该考虑性能优化。©...
count()是MySQL中用来统计表中记录的一个函数,返回条件的行数 用法: count(*) 返回表中的记录数(包括所有列),相当于统计表的行数(不会忽略列值为NULL的记录) count(1) 忽略所有列,1表示一个固定值,也可以用 count(2)、 count(3)代替(不会忽略列值为NULL的记录) ...
一、MySQL中count()的不同用法 count()是一个聚合函数,对于返回的结果集,一行行地判断,如果count函数的参数不是NULL,累计值就加1,否则不加。最后返回累计值。【相关推荐:mysql视频教程】 1.对于count(主键id)来说,InnoDB引擎会遍历整张表,把每一行的id值都取出来,返回给server层。server层拿到id后,判断是不可...
以下是一些MYSQLCOUNT的常见用法,每个用法都将被详细讲解。 普通用法 COUNT函数的基本用法是计算一个字段中非NULL值的数量。语法如下: SELECT COUNT(column_name) FROM table_name; 这条语句将返回指定字段中非NULL值的个数。例如,如果我们有一个名为users的表,其中有一个age字段,我们可以使用以下语句计算age字段中非...
mysql count高级用法 MySQL中的COUNT函数是用来统计表中行的数量的。它可以用于不同的高级用法,下面将从多个角度来介绍一些高级用法: 1. DISTINCT参数,COUNT函数可以与DISTINCT一起使用,以统计唯一值的数量。例如,可以使用SELECT COUNT(DISTINCT column_name)来统计某一列中不重复的值的数量。 2. 结合其他函数,COUNT...
count(*) count(*)会统计所有列,并返回表中所有记录行数。即使某一行个别列的值为null,也不会被忽略。 count(*)不会取出每一行具体的值,新版本的MYSQL会对count(*)进行优化,它会自动选取最小的可用索引进行遍历。因此,如果经常使用count(*)来计数,建议为表建立索引来提升性能。